地鼠营销

CSS3动画是一种强大的工具,可以为网页添加生动和吸引人的效果。在本文中,我们将探讨如何使用CSS3动画来围绕一个话题编写代码。

让我们选择一个话题来作为我们的主题。让我们选择“四季变化”。我们将使用CSS3动画来创建一个网页,展示四季的变化。

我们需要创建一个HTML文件,并添加必要的结构和样式。我们将使用一个div元素来容纳我们的动画,然后为其添加一些基本样式,如背景颜色和宽度。

css3使用动画写出代码

```html

```

接下来,我们将使用CSS3动画来创建四季的变化。我们将使用关键帧动画来定义每个季节的变化。

```css @keyframes spring { 0% { background-color: #87CEEB; } 25% { background-color: #00FF00; } 50% { background-color: #87CEEB; } 100% { background-color: #87CEEB; } }

@keyframes summer { 0% { background-color: #87CEEB; } 25% { background-color: #FFA500; } 50% { background-color: #87CEEB; } 100% { background-color: #87CEEB; } }

@keyframes autumn { 0% { background-color: #87CEEB; } 25% { background-color: #FF4500; } 50% { background-color: #87CEEB; } 100% { background-color: #87CEEB; } }

@keyframes winter { 0% { background-color: #87CEEB; } 25% { background-color: #FFFFFF; } 50% { background-color: #87CEEB; } 100% { background-color: #87CEEB; } }

.animation-container { animation-name: spring; animation-duration: 4s; animation-iteration-count: infinite; } ```

在上面的代码中,我们定义了四个关键帧动画,分别对应于春季、夏季、秋季和冬季。每个季节的变化都在25%的时间点发生,然后在50%的时间点恢复到原始状态。我们将动画的持续时间设置为4秒,并将其无限循环。

现在,如果我们在浏览器中打开这个HTML文件,我们将看到一个呈现春季颜色的正方形。然后,它将过渡到夏季颜色,然后是秋季颜色,最后是冬季颜色。然后,它将回到春季颜色,并继续无限循环。

通过修改animation-name属性的值,我们可以更改动画的季节。例如,将其更改为“summer”将使动画呈现夏季颜色。

在这篇文章中,我们探讨了如何使用CSS3动画来围绕一个话题编写代码。我们选择了“四季变化”作为我们的主题,并使用关键帧动画来定义每个季节的变化。通过使用CSS3动画,我们能够为网页添加生动和吸引人的效果,使用户的体验更加丰富和有趣。

如果您有业务合作,或对本文有所疑问欢迎给我留言

热门资讯

外贸定制官网
发布:2023-09-11
我想做外贸用哪个平台
发布:2023-09-11
现在有哪些外贸平台做的比较好
发布:2023-09-11
外贸网站建设企业
发布:2023-09-11
外贸企业网站建设
发布:2023-09-11